Intelligent management equipment for chemicals
By adopting a flip-up access door and double latch assembly in the intelligent chemical management equipment, the problem of accidental opening of the access door is solved, and the safety and reliability of the equipment are improved.

AI Technical Summary
The access doors of existing intelligent chemical management equipment are easily opened accidentally in case of unforeseen circumstances, increasing the risk of equipment failure and causing safety hazards.
It features a flip-up access door design and a double latch assembly between the cabinet and the access door. The access door can only be opened when both latch assemblies are unlocked simultaneously, enhancing the locking effect.
This effectively reduces the risk of the inspection door being accidentally opened due to unforeseen circumstances, improves the safety and reliability of the equipment, and reduces the possibility of malfunctions.

TECHNICAL FIELD
[0001] The utility model relates to chemical intelligent management technical field, especially a kind of chemical intelligent management equipment. BACKGROUND
[0002] With the increasing demand of chemical management, chemical intelligent management equipment as a key safety management tool, has been widely used in modern laboratory, industrial production and warehousing and other fields.
[0003] At present, most chemical intelligent management equipment is equipped with access door that can be opened or closed, so that user can access internal circuit components when needed to overhaul and maintain circuit components. However, the existing access door design has the following problems: in the event of unexpected circumstances (such as vibration, collision or unintentional operation), the access door may be opened by mistake, so that the internal circuit components are exposed, which not only increases the risk of equipment failure, but also causes potential safety hazards.
[0004] Therefore, an improved chemical intelligent management equipment is needed, which can ensure convenient overhaul while reducing the risk of access door being opened by mistake. SUMMARY
[0005] To solve the above technical problems, the purpose of the utility model is to provide a chemical intelligent management equipment, which reduces the risk of access door being opened by mistake due to unexpected circumstances.

[0040] Please refer to the accompanying drawings Figure 1 to the accompanying drawings Figure 5As shown, the utility model discloses an embodiment provides a kind of chemical intelligent management equipment, which management equipment includes cabinet 10, mounting plate 20, access door 30 and latch assembly 40.Wherein, cabinet 10 is used to deposit chemical;Mounting plate 20 is arranged in the inside of cabinet 10, for installing circuit component 21;Access door 30 is reversibly arranged with cabinet 10, and when opening relative to cabinet 10, access area is formed;Latch assembly 40 is arranged between cabinet 10 and access door 30, when access door 30 is closed relative to cabinet 10, latch assembly 40 is used to lock access door 30 on cabinet 10.
[0041] In the embodiment, mounting plate 20 for installing circuit component 21 is arranged in the inside of cabinet 10, access door 30 is reversibly arranged with cabinet 10, and when opening, access area can be formed, to facilitate user when needing, access internal circuit component 21 and carry out maintenance and maintenance to circuit component 21.Further, by being arranged between cabinet 10 and access door 30, latch assembly 40 is closed relative to cabinet 10 when access door 30, can be firmly locked on cabinet 10, reduce the risk that access door 30 is opened by accident, thereby reduce the risk of chemical intelligent management equipment failure, enhance the security of equipment.User when needing to access internal circuit component 21, must first unlock the latch assembly 40 arranged between cabinet 10 and access door 30, can further open access door 30.
[0042] In some alternative embodiments, the number of latch assembly 40 is two, and unlocking two latch assembly 40 can make access door 30 open relative to cabinet 10.This embodiment adopts double latch assembly 40, user when needing to access internal circuit component 21, must unlock two latch assembly 40 simultaneously, can further open access door 30, to more effectively reduce the risk that access door 30 is opened by accident, ensure that only when needing explicitly can access internal circuit component 21.
[0043] In some alternative embodiments, mounting plate 20 is arranged along the height direction of cabinet 10, and access door 30 is correspondingly arranged with mounting plate 20 and is hingedly mounted on the side surface of cabinet 10.
[0044] Please refer to the accompanying drawings again Figure 2 and accompanying drawings Figure 5As shown, in some optional embodiments, the cabinet body 10 includes a front plate 11 arranged at the front, a back plate 12 arranged at the back, a bottom plate 13 arranged at the bottom, and an upper side plate 14 arranged above the bottom plate 13, the mounting plate 20 is arranged between the bottom plate 13 and the upper side plate 14, and the latch assembly 40 is arranged between the upper side plate 14 and the access door 30. It should be further explained that the upper side plate 14 is provided with a mounting frame, and a touch screen is integrated in the mounting frame, and the user can input instructions in the touch screen to realize the taking and placing of chemicals. In the embodiment, the latch assembly 40 is arranged between the upper side plate 14 and the access door 30, so that the user cannot easily touch the latch assembly 40 during daily operation, effectively reducing the risk of the latch assembly 40 being mistakenly unlocked due to accidental operation, and enhancing the safety.
[0045] In some optional embodiments, two latch assemblies 40 are symmetrically arranged between the upper side plate 14 and the access door 30; one side of the access door 30 is hinged to the front plate 11, and the other side is arranged to be openable and closable with the back plate 12, or one side of the access door 30 is arranged to be openable and closable with the front plate 11, and the other side is hinged to the back plate 12. In a specific example, one side of the access door 30 is hinged to the front plate 11, and the other side is arranged to be openable and closable with the back plate 12. Specifically, the other side can be arranged to be openable and closable with the back plate 12 through a lock buckle.
[0046] Please refer again to the accompanying drawings Figure 4 As shown, in some optional embodiments, the latch assembly 40 includes a latch body 41, a lock pin 42, and a lock hole 43 capable of cooperating with the lock pin 42. The latch body 41 is installed on the upper side plate 14; the lock pin 42 is connected with the latch body 41 and penetrates through the upper side plate 14, and the lock pin 42 can move up and down under the control of the latch body 41; the lock hole 43 is arranged on the side of the access door 30 facing the mounting plate 20, and when the lock pin 42 moves downward and inserts into the lock hole 43, the access door 30 is locked to the upper side plate 14.
[0047] In some optional embodiments, the upper side plate 14 is provided with a support plate 141, and the latch body 41 is installed on the support plate 141. The provision of the support plate 141 in the embodiment can provide additional support and fixation for the latch body 41, prevent the latch assembly 40 from loosening or displacing due to external force or vibration, and ensure that the latch assembly 40 can maintain good stability and reliability during operation.
[0048] In some optional embodiments, the side of the access door 30 facing the mounting plate 20 is provided with a reinforcing piece 31, and the reinforcing piece 31 is provided with a base plate 311, and the lock hole 43 is arranged on the base plate 311. Wherein, the reinforcing piece 31 is a column arranged along the height direction of the access door 30, and the access door 30 is symmetrically provided with two columns along the height direction, thereby improving the structural strength of the access door 30. The base plate 311 is arranged on the side wall position at the upper end of the column, and the lock hole 43 is arranged on the base plate 311.
[0049] In some optional embodiments, the lock hole 43 is a waist-shaped hole, and the width of the waist-shaped hole is matched with the diameter of the lock pin 42. The arrangement of the waist-shaped hole enables the user to quickly insert the lock pin 42 into the waist-shaped hole when locking, and quickly pull out the lock pin 42 when unlocking, thereby reducing the time and effort required for operation.
[0050] In some optional embodiments, the cabinet body 10 is provided with a plurality of receiving cavities along the height direction thereof, and the mounting plate 20 is provided with a plurality of circuit assemblies 21, and the plurality of circuit assemblies 21 are arranged in one-to-one correspondence with the plurality of receiving cavities. Each circuit assembly 21 can independently control the corresponding receiving cavity.
